Papa was a Rolling Stone. Mick Jagger is set to welcome his eighth child, according to Billboard. The 72-year-old rocker and his 29-year-old girlfriend, American ballerina Melanie Hamrick are said to be expecting. The pair began dating in 2014. Jagger has seven children ranging in ages from 45 to 17 and in 2014 became a great grandfather when his then 21-year-old granddaughter Assisi Jackson gave birth to a baby girl.
